Transaction 6ef576ba36a9b14d9003f8ffa36fb9c5cd93ef0cd42b640b4d81e25d52b5e93d

32 Input
2 Outputs
  • 6ef576ba36a9b14d9003f8ffa36fb9c5cd93ef0cd42b640b4d81e25d52b5e93d:0
  • value  743109888
    address  2NGLhB6BmvayucfzGEFZNzUUE28EvGzxqG7
  • 6ef576ba36a9b14d9003f8ffa36fb9c5cd93ef0cd42b640b4d81e25d52b5e93d:1
  • value  3468813
    address  2NEhzsq7kmvFnk82VWxsmLwG9x8uGWtbsW2